I always use fresh sweet potatoes for everything...don't guess I have ever bought a can! When they are priced low during the holidays...I buy a bunch..(a BIG bunch) bake them and freeze in zip lock bags...then I have them ready for pies, this recipe, soups or casseroles.
I was just watching Paula on the cooking channel..she made this exact recipe only she rolled hers in coconut with cinnamon & sugar mixed in it instead of the cornflakes. I have also used the sugar coated corn flakes for a more "candied" taste.

Sweet Potato Puffs
1 29oz can of sweet potatoes, drained (I use fresh baked sweet potatoes)
1/2 cup sugar
5 Tbsp butter, softened
1/2 tsp ground nutmeg
8 large marshmellows
2 cups crushed cornflakes
Pre-heat oven to 350. Greas a 2 qt shallow baking dish.
Mash potatoes in a large bowl. Stir in sugar, butter & nutmeg.
Shape mixture into 8 balls. Press a marshmellow into each ball, roll each ball in cornflakes and arrange in baking dish.
Bake till lightly browned, about 15 minutes.
*fresh cooked sweet potatoes give a fluffier texture & more nutrients.
